Understanding the ‘Pay by Phone Bill’ Concept

The core idea behind ‘pay by phone bill’ revolves around charging the deposit amount directly to your mobile phone bill or prepaid credit. Instead of using a credit card, debit card, or bank transfer, the funds are added to your casino account by deducting them from your available mobile credit or adding them as a charge on your next monthly bill. This method often uses SMS verification, adding an extra layer of security to your transactions. Several payment providers facilitate this process, acting as intermediaries between the casino and your mobile network operator.

This system eliminates the need to divulge sensitive financial information to the casino, increasing user privacy. Furthermore, deposits are typically processed instantly, enabling players to start playing immediately. However, it’s important to understand that while depositing is simple, withdrawals are generally not supported through this method; alternative withdrawal options will be necessary. Also, some mobile carriers may not support this payment method, so it’s essential to check beforehand.

How to Make a Deposit

Making a deposit via your phone bill is generally a straightforward process. After logging into your casino account, navigate to the cashier or deposit section. Select ‘pay by phone bill’ as your preferred payment method. You’ll then be prompted to enter your mobile phone number. A verification code will typically be sent to your phone via SMS. Enter this code on the casino’s website to confirm your transaction. The deposit amount will then be deducted from your mobile credit or added to your next phone bill.

It’s vital to ensure you have sufficient credit available or a high enough credit limit on your account to cover the deposit. Always double-check the deposit amount before confirming, as some providers may have daily deposit limits. Furthermore, be aware that some casinos may apply a small fee for using this payment method, although this is becoming less common.

Limitations and Potential Drawbacks

While ‘pay by phone bill casino’ offers numerous benefits, it’s not without its limitations. The most significant drawback is the inability to withdraw funds using this method. You’ll need to use an alternative method, such as a bank transfer or credit card, to cash out your winnings. This can be inconvenient for some players. Another limitation is the relatively low deposit limits, which may not be suitable for high rollers.

Furthermore, not all mobile carriers support this payment option, so it’s crucial to check with your provider beforehand. Mobile network operators may also impose their own fees for using this service. Therefore, carefully review the terms and conditions before making a deposit. Lastly, some casinos may restrict the use of ‘pay by phone bill’ for bonus eligibility; be sure to check the bonus terms as well.
